Buying Guide: Key Purchase Considerations

  • Rider size and fit: Choose a bike with a comfortable stand-over height and reachable handlebars. A lower step-through frame helps with mounting and dismounting, especially for younger riders.
  • Suspension and comfort: Front suspension or dual suspension improves comfort on rough paths. Ensure the seat, handlebars, and pedals are adjustable to fit a growing rider.
  • Braking system: Disc brakes (mechanical or hydraulic) generally offer stronger stopping power in varied weather. V-brakes are common on budget models but may require more maintenance.
  • Gearing: More speeds provide flexibility on hills and uneven terrain. Ensure your rider can operate shifters comfortably with smaller hands if needed.
  • Weight and durability: Steel frames are sturdy but heavier. Alloy frames reduce weight while maintaining strength. For kids, lighter frames improve control and confidence.
  • Safety features: Reflectors, proper lighting, and bright colors aid visibility. Consider helmets and protective gear as part of the overall setup.
  • Intended use: Urban commuting vs. trail riding; ensure the bike’s geometry and components align with the rider’s typical routes and skill level.
